There are 2 types of glass fibres- E-glass and S-glass. S-glass is chemically different,is stronger, more expensive and is only used in special applications in the aerospace industry. E-glass is most commonly used as a chopped strand mat, but fibreglass is also woven into a wide variety of cloths.Some of these are woven roving,double-bias, tri-axial, Quad-axial.Depending on the application, there are 4 types of resin used with fibreglass- polyester, vinylester, epoxy and phenolic. Fibreglass combined with resin is called fibre- reinforced plastic, or FRP.
